Transaction 8abc1684106907bca006bf1c2c5dd17217b7811d8efe61b77652a05f121b5674

1 Input
2 Outputs
  • 8abc1684106907bca006bf1c2c5dd17217b7811d8efe61b77652a05f121b5674:0
  • value  4605889
    address  bc1qdgwdzc3rnuqmkz9r60kpq0jjqg87g8uf7yps05
  • 8abc1684106907bca006bf1c2c5dd17217b7811d8efe61b77652a05f121b5674:1
  • value  7653679
    address  39dQqbTr7CEXjT1ewmkS3tPzgXcpMjVZ9A